IVG Institunional Funds sells coastal Belgian shopping complex to Union Investment (BE)

IVG Institutional Funds has sold the shares of the company Immo Feest en Cultuurpaleis Oostende NV, which owns a prime retail shopping complex located in the coastal city of Ostend in Northern Belgium, to Union Investment on behalf of UII Shopping Nr. 1.
Located in the heart of Ostend, the complex benefits from outstanding visibility thanks to its location on the Wapenplein along Kapellestraat, the most popular area in terms of footfall in Ostend. Completely redeveloped in 2007 when purchased by IVG, the property comprises around 5,633 m² of prime retail area and is split over 17 retail units. Tenants such as H&M, Esprit, Vero Moda/ Jack & Jones currently occupy the well-established complex.
IVG Institutional Funds was advised by CBRE and Loyens & Loeff while Union Investment was advised by Cushman & Wakefield, Baker & McKenzie and PwC.
